I sent the letter to impact cash today after I closed my acct and this is what they replied, Is this true?

Our company is licensed out of the State of Nevada and as an internet payday loan company we are required to follow all of the laws in the state we are licensed out of, which we do. The law that you are referring to are for company's that have brick and mortar locations in the state of Wisconsin, which we do not.
